How Do You Install Home Theater Ceiling Speakers?

Home Theater|Theater

Home theatre ceiling speakers are an essential part of any home theatre system and can provide the highest quality sound when properly installed. To ensure that your speakers will provide the best sound experience, proper installation is a must.

Gather the Necessary Materials: Before you begin, make sure you have all the necessary materials, such as speaker wire, ceiling brackets, drywall anchors and screws. You should also have a drill with a variety of drill bits and a stud finder.

Find the Studs in Your Ceiling: Using a stud finder to locate the joists in your ceiling is essential for proper installation of your home theater ceiling speakers. Once you’ve identified where the joists are located in your ceiling, mark them with a pencil so you know where to place the speaker brackets.

Mark and Drill Holes: Mark where you would like to place each of your speakers on the wall or ceiling with a pencil. Then use a drill to create pilot holes for each of the screws that will be used to secure your speakers to the wall or ceiling.

Attach Speakers to Brackets: Once you have drilled pilot holes for each of your screws, attach your home theater ceiling speakers to their respective brackets using those screws. Make sure that they are securely attached so they don’t come loose while they’re in use.

Run Speaker Wire Through Walls/Ceilings: Next, run speaker wire through walls or ceilings to connect each speaker to its corresponding amplifier or receiver. Make sure that there is enough slack so that when you move furniture around in the room, it won’t pull on the wires and cause them to become disconnected from their amplifiers/receivers.
